Meet the People Who Shaped Early America

Begin your journey by exploring the rich cultural tapestry of early America. Native American tribes, from the Iroquois Confederacy to the Cherokee, played a pivotal role in trade, diplomacy, and resistance against colonial expansion. African Americans—both enslaved and free—built communities, fought for rights, and infused the nation with artistic, religious, and intellectual contributions. European immigrants from England, Germany, France, and beyond sought refuge and prosperity, while religious groups like Quakers, Puritans, and Catholics established faith-based communities that influenced American values.
